Summary
Suppliers that deploy centralized partner demand services can significantly increase channel marketing's impact on the business. Channel demand services can be delivered by a centralized channel marketing hub, regional or business unit marketing, or last-mile execution support resources. A centralized services model that leverages both external and internal resources supports the transition to partner-led demand. Centralization improves program breadth and depth, but requires close coordination and an organized support structure. In this report, we describe seven types of channel demand services that are typically provided by centralized channel marketing.
